Output af3cba730333714270b00fddd543e28b37bd71c001c927b57152f9a06a77ea39:0

value
438867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dd23a3272744070559a830d83df0e37a30efe15 OP_EQUAL
address
3LTJHiihtX5BEQXXK9ZkGqwbxBurkzH6ZF
transaction
af3cba730333714270b00fddd543e28b37bd71c001c927b57152f9a06a77ea39
spent
true